What does ” n ” mean in an arithmetic sequence? In an arithmetic sequence, which is a list of numbers that follow a pattern, “n” is a variable representing the number of the term to find. For instance, if students want to find the value of the seventh term, “n” would be 7. In physics, an equation for standing waves uses “n” as ...

To calculate the number of happenings of an event, N chooses K tool is used. This is also called the binomial coefficient. The formula for N choose K is given as: C(n, k)= n!/[k!(n-k)!] Where, n is the total numbers k is the number of the selected item. Solved Example. Example 3 ...The capital Greek letter Π (capital Pi) is used in math to represent the product operator. Typically, the product operator is used in an expression like this: i=0∏2 (i+1) = 1⋅ 2⋅3. In plain language, this means take the product of the sequence of expressions represented by the expression i+1 starting from i = 0 and iterating until i = 2.

A superscripted integer (any whole number n) is the symbol used for the power of a number. For example,3 2, means 3 to the power of 2, which is the same as 3 squared (3 x 3). 4 3 means 4 to the power of 3 or 4 cubed, that is 4 × 4 × 4.
